Appropriate Preposition:

  • Compare with ( তুলনা করা (সদৃশ বস্তু) ) Rabindranath may be compared with Shakespeare.
  • Care of ( যত্ন নেওয়া ) Take care of your health.
  • Abound in ( প্রচুর পরিমাণে থাকা ) Fish abounds in this river.
  • Officiate in ( পরিবর্তে কাজ করা (পদ) ) He officiated for me in that post.
  • Glance at ( চোখ বুলিয়ে নেওয়া ) He glanced at me casually.
  • Superior to ( উৎকৃষ্টতর ) This type of rice is superior to that.

Idioms:

  • Fish out of water ( অস্বস্তিকর অবস্থায় ) When he came to the village, he felt like a fish out of water.
  • A rainy day ( দুর্দিন ) Everybody should save something for rainy day.
  • Turn a deaf ear to ( মনোযোগ না দেওয়া ) He turned a deaf ear to my proposal.
  • Heart and soul ( সর্বান্তঃকরণে ) Try heard and soul and you will succeed.
  • By no means ( কোন ভাবেই না ) I shall by no means call on him.
  • Beat about the bush ( কাজের কথায় না এসে আজেবাজে কথা বলা ) Please come to the point without beating about the bush
